Women in Literature

Women authors have given us some of the most profound, insightful, and revolutionary works in literature.  Great intellectuals like Simone de Beauvoir and George Sand were breaking all the boundaries in their lifetime with some of the most trailblazing works in perspective of feminism and women’s rights. Contemporary voices like Bell Hooks and Roxane Gay continue to inspire the readers with fresh perspective on feminism, and writers of novels like J.K. Rowling entertain millions around the world with their compelling narratives and rich storytelling.

Women Sculptors

Although sculpting was always predominantly a man’s field in history, there have been important women influences who broke new ground through their independent lifestyles and emphasis on career over marriage and motherhood. In the realm of sculpture, women like Augusta Savage and Camille Claudel have transcended the traditional roles assigned to them in their times, creating works that evoke emotion and provoke thought. Their sculptures range from the delicately expressive to the boldly abstract, demonstrating the versatility and depth of women's contributions to this art form.

 

 Women Dancers

Dance has been another field where women have not only excelled but also revolutionized the art form. Pioneers like Martha Graham and Isadora Duncan broke away from traditional dance norms to create new expressions of movement that spoke to the human experience. In ballet, figures like Anna Pavlova have demonstrated their uniqueness and inspired a new generation of dancers with their extraordinary talent and resilience.

 

 

Women Costume Designers

In the world of costume design, women like Edith Head have been monumental in defining the visual aesthetics of film and theatre which was confirmed with eight Oscars. Their designs are not just about clothing but are essential to the storytelling process, adding depth and authenticity to the characters and the story.

 

Women Painters

Diverse perspectives of women artists also enriched the world of painting. Hilma af Klint, Frida Kahlo and Georgia O'Keeffe are just a few of the women painters who have used their canvases to express their inner worlds, their experiences, and their perspectives on society, while pioneering completely new artistic approaches. Their works immensely inspired a lot of their male fellow artists and created a path for new art directions.

 

Women Architects

In architecture, women like Zaha Hadid and Kazuyo Sejima have broken through the glass ceiling to design some of the most iconic buildings in the world. Their innovative approaches and distinctive styles have contributed significantly to the landscape of modern architecture, challenging conventions and introducing new possibilities. This helped them secure their own Pritzker Architecture prize, an annual award to honor architects whose built work demonstrates a combination of those qualities of talent, vision and commitment.
